PM Abe Visit: AJBCC Dinner

Prime Minister Shinzo Abe made a lightning visit to Australia on Saturday 14 January this year, as part of a 4 country visit in South East Asia. In Sydney just for the day, he attended a business round table, a JNTO tourism promotion seminar before one-on-one meetings with Prime Minister Turnbull, followed by a welcome reception and private dinner.
Accompanied by a 22 person strong Japanese Business Delegation which included Chairman of the JABCC, Dr Akio Mimura AC, the business mission members included senior Japanese executives from the following fields: 
  • infrastructure
  • transport
  • resources
  • education
  • real estate
  • finance
  • construction
  • manufacturing
  • biotechnology
  • tourism
  • local government
The AJBCC Executive Committee joined with the JABCC to host a welcome dinner for the Japanese business delegation and accompanying Japanese Government officials. Federal Ministers Julie Bishop, Senators Sinodinos and McGrath and Assistant Minister Keith Pitt and State Ministers from South Australia, Martin Hamilton-Smith and NSW, Dominic Perrottet, joined the dinner.
